Melting Into Night (Poetry)
05th May 2024
There is no let up
the thermometer
displays no pity
continues to climb
tops the ninety-nine
That fierce orange ball
we all rely on
for our existence
clearly no friend now
boils the very air
We’ve such poor defence
against bad weather
extreme heat or cold
both are enemies —
pick off young or old
We wilt like plants
and feel our sap dry
desperate for rain
yet obdurate sky
denies small mercies
Day melts to a blur
tired-of-ticking clocks
hardly register
Fate’s slow iceberg knocks
across night’s ocean
